Whether you're a college student, new in the workplace, a seasoned executive, a
stay-at-home-mom, a community leader or a small business owner, your objective is
simple: Bridge the gap between your online presence and your offline persona. Tell
your story and tell it well. It should be complete and unpretentious but a
comprehensive overview of your background, skills and attributes. There are a
whole host of platforms to tell your story, however, the easiest and most effective
utility would probably be LinkedIn. It's well designed and guides you through an
organized display of your background, attributes and credentials and allows for easy
edit work as you continue to fine tune one of your most important presentations:
YOU. It's also worth noting that LinkedIn indexes well with the various search
engines and will elevate your discoverability. Take your time to do it right and make
sure you are the dressed up version of yourself, including a quality (preferably
professional) photograph. In other words, be the version of yourself that people see
in meetings and other professional and social gatherings. You'll be on display to the
world, so avoid presenting yourself in the equivalent of that old pair of sweats and
the wrinkled shirt––save that for when your home alone!

Make no mistake, people are looking at and for you online––more than you might
think or want to believe. As a matter of fact, we all have an expanding virtual
network of friends and associates and as our tribes grow, person-to-person contact
gets less intimate and more difficult. The efficiency of online interactions are
becoming more and more of a reality in this digital age and frankly, online
interactions are becoming so efficient that they are preferred by many and quickly
becoming the norm. Be in charge of your personal narrative. Your virtual presence is
a phone book, a business card, a resume, a publicist and your agent, all rolled into
one. It represents you on a 24/7 basis and is available to anyone, anywhere in the
world. Maybe it's a old friend checking up on you, a nosy neighbor, a competitor, a
business associate, the person you're meeting with next, a recruiter, a committee
member or a whole host of other opportunity givers... and takers.
